Maiava out, Cusack in for Hull

22/11/2007

Hull FC have drafted in Peter Cusack after sacking Samoan prop Hutch Maiava on disciplinary grounds.

Maiava was dismissed because of "gross misconduct" and has been released from the final year of his contract as a result, the club's chief executive James Rule said.

"We don't think it would be fair to comment on the specific incidents. After an internal investigation and disciplinary process it was decided to terminate his contract with immediate effect," he said.

According to media reports two disciplinary matters within the last five months contributed to the decision.

Maiava joined Hull from Cronulla Sharks in 2006 and has scored two tries during his 22 appearances for the side.

In his place comes 16-stone Australian prop Peter Cusack, the club's fourth close-season signing.

The Sydney Roosters veteran is a "tough, no-nonsense 30-year-old" according to his new club and has signed up for two years in the north-east.

"Peter will bring enormous experience to our pack and the team in general," coach Peter Sharp said.

"We also have to remember he has seen all the ups and downs of the game. He has enjoyed success with the Roosters and disappointment with the Rabbitohs having played with sides that have finished both top and bottom of the NRL."ADNFCR-8000014-ID-18366697-ADNFCR
